ايران ويج

نسخه‌ی کامل: دستور کدویژن
شما در حال مشاهده‌ی نسخه‌ی متنی این صفحه می‌باشید. مشاهده‌ی نسخه‌ی کامل با قالب بندی مناسب.
صفحه‌ها: 1 2 3 4 5 6 7
نقل قول: واسه یک سری از دستورات معادل وجود نداره، مثل دستور DTMFOUT

باید معادل همچین دستوراتی رو خودتون با ترکیب چند حلقه و دستور بدست بیارید.
درسته.
تو بیسیک اونیایی که هستشو نوشتن خودشون توابع رو به جای ما نوشتن ولی تو سی خودمون باید توابع رو بنویسیم.
بیسیک بدی که داره اینه که خلاقیت آدم رو تو الگوریتم نوشتن کور میکنه.
ولی من خودم به شخصه هر برنامه ای که مینویسم به هردو زبان(سی و بیسیک)مینویسم.
(۱۸-مهر-۱۳۹۱, ۱۸:۰۸:۴۶)h.unique نوشته است: [ -> ]درسته.
تو بیسیک اونیایی که هستشو نوشتن خودشون توابع رو به جای ما نوشتن ولی تو سی خودمون باید توابع رو بنویسیم.
بیسیک بدی که داره اینه که خلاقیت آدم رو تو الگوریتم نوشتن کور میکنه.
ولی من خودم به شخصه هر برنامه ای که مینویسم به هردو زبان(سی و بیسیک)مینویسم.
ClapClap بله منم دارم همین کارو می کنم چون دوست دارم وسیله ای که میسازم کامل باشه ولی یه وقتایی گیر می کنم که به لطف دوستان حل می شهClapClapولی از لحاظ قدرت سی خیلی بهتره
سلام

آیا این دستورات داخل کدویژن درستن؟
کد:
int r[4]={0,1,0,0};
.
.
.
PORTD.2=r[0];
   PORTD.3=r[1];
    PORTD.4=r[2];
     PORTD.5=r[3];

منطورم اون چهار خط آخریه.

خطا نمگیره ولی درستم جواب نمیده. بخوام یه همچین عملی انجام بدم باید به چه صورت کد بزنم؟
خوب چه کاریه بنویس
کد php:
PORTD.2=0;
   
PORTD.3=1;
    
PORTD.4=0;
     
PORTD.5=0

اگر اشتباه نکنم هر پین یه بیت حساب میشه و نمیشه بیت رو مساوی ایت قرار بدین یعنی کار نمی کنه
البته خیلی هم مطمئن نیستم
اگه مقدار ثابت بود که همین کارو میکردم :)

مقدار داخل آرایه ثابت نیست.
سلام داداش.
کدی که نوشتی مشکلی نداره ، احتمالاً مشکل از قسمت دیگه از کد هایی که نوشتی هست ، شما لطف کن کل برنامتو اینجا قرار بده تا ببینیم مشکل از کجاست.
راستی 2 تا پیشنهاد ، وقتی آرایه 8 بیتی تعریف میکنی جنسش رو از نوع char انتخاب کن و یه پیشنهاد دیگه برای مقدار دهی پورت از مبنای هگز استفاده کن.
سلام.
داداش حسین جان ممنون اون قسمتش درست شد ;)


من یه کد زدم که یک عدد مثل 9 رو به باینری تبدیل می کنه و میریزه داخل یک آرایه.

می خوام بدونم قضیه این تابع چیه؟
کد:
unsigned char bcd2bin(unsigned char n)
http://www.iranled.com/forum/thread-2531...#pid181956

خروجیش در واقه به چه شکلیه؟
دوستان یه مثال از ارسال و دریافت داده بصورت بیسیم با کدویژن می خوام.
(۱۴-فروردین-۱۳۹۳, ۱۲:۳۶:۴۵)Ambassador نوشته است: [ -> ]دوستان یه مثال از ارسال و دریافت داده با کدویژن می خوام.

با چه ارتباطی؟
(۱۴-فروردین-۱۳۹۳, ۱۲:۴۰:۰۴)r0b0 نوشته است: [ -> ]
(۱۴-فروردین-۱۳۹۳, ۱۲:۳۶:۴۵)Ambassador نوشته است: [ -> ]دوستان یه مثال از ارسال و دریافت داده با کدویژن می خوام.

با چه ارتباطی؟

با USART . البته همون با سیم باشه.
نقل قول: خروجیش در واقه به چه شکلیه؟
خروجیش باینریه دیگه Biggrin
صفحه‌ها: 1 2 3 4 5 6 7